Statistical Thinking and Problem Solving
Exam Content Guide
Below we provide a list of the objectives that will be tested on the exam.
For more specific details about each objective download the complete exam content guide.

Section 1: Statistical Thinking and Problem Solving: 10%
- Define statistical thinking and problem solving
- Define the process for creation of a process map or SIPOC
- Identify root causes of a problem, compile and collect data
Section 2: Exploratory Data Analysis: 20%
- Describe data using descriptive statistics and graphical summaries
- Visualize and explore data
- Save and share results
- Prepare data for analysis
Section 3: Quality Methods: 20%
- Use Statistical Process Control Charts
- Assess process capability
- Conduct Measurement System Studies
Section 4: Decision Making with Data: 15%
- Define/describe Statistical Intervals
- Perform statistical tests
- Determine sample size
Section 5: Correlation and Regression: 20%
- Be able to define and use correlation
- Define simple linear regression
- Define/explain multiple linear regression
- Define/explain logistic regression
Section 6: Design of Experiments: 10%
- Define DOE and compare it to OFAT
- Discuss best practices and considerations to take when running an experiment
- Analyze the results of an experiment
- Design a simple experiment
Section 7: Predictive Modeling and Text Mining: 5%
- Explain the difference between explanatory modeling versus predictive modeling
- Interpret results from a predictive model with validation
